How much does a Drafter make?

The average salary for a Drafter is $57,551 per year in the US.

A Drafter makes a solid income, which can be attractive for many job seekers. On average, Drafters earn about $57,551 per year. This is based on the most recent data from the Bureau of Labor Statistics. Most Drafters earn between $41,364 and $73,182 annually. This range shows that there is potential for growth and higher earnings as experience and skills increase.

Drafters in the lower end of the salary range typically have less experience and may be in entry-level positions. As Drafters gain more experience and expertise, their salary tends to rise. Those in the higher end of the range often hold senior positions or specialize in more complex drafting tasks. The range of salaries offers Drafters various opportunities to advance their careers and increase their income over time.

What are the highest paying cities for a Drafter?

Seeking a Drafter job with a good salary? Washington, DC, leads the pack with an average salary of $106,057. High-paying cities also include San Diego, CA, and Los Angeles, CA, offering averages of $88,343 and $82,784, respectively. Other notable cities for Drafters include Sacramento, Seattle, and Baltimore.
Graph displaying highest paying cities salaries for Drafter jobs, highlighting Washington, DC with the highest at $106,057 and Chicago, IL with the lowest at $73,320.

How to earn more as a Drafter?

Drafters can increase their earnings by focusing on various factors that enhance their skills and market value. Specializing in a particular area, such as architectural, mechanical, or electrical drafting, can make a drafter more valuable to employers. Mastery of specific software tools commonly used in drafting can also improve efficiency and output quality, leading to higher pay.

Experience and professional certifications can significantly boost a drafter’s earning potential. Gaining certifications from recognized organizations shows a commitment to the profession and can open doors to higher-paying jobs. Networking and building professional relationships within the industry can lead to job opportunities that offer better compensation. Additionally, seeking out freelance or contract work can provide additional income streams and potentially higher rates.

Here are some key factors that can help drafters earn more:

  1. Specialization: Focus on a niche within drafting.
  2. Software Proficiency: Master industry-standard software tools.
  3. Professional Certifications: Obtain recognized certifications.
  4. Networking: Build connections within the industry.
  5. Freelance Opportunities: Take on additional contract work.
